Performance Evaluation and Modeling of L1 GPS Receiver and Signal Tracking
Direct Sequence Spread Spectrum (DSSS) has high immunity against noise due to the great spreading gain of the pseudo-noise (PN) code. The Global Positioning System (GPS) satellites send navigation messages at the L1 frequency band, where coarse acquisition codes are embedded within these messages....
